Transaction

e103ad8b897c8465e320f2a7372342df15a5296b9de6ff38653bb9af6797a82a

Summary

In Block784553
TimeMon, 15 Jul 2024 19:56:00 UTC
Total Input2343.71228404 Nebula
Total Output2343.71222044 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
182930 Confirmations2343.71222044 Nebula
Raw Transaction